Zaha completes Crystal Palace loan move
Wilfried Zaha has returned to his former club Crystal Palace on a season long loan deal. The player has re-joined the Eagles from Manchester United and the club have the option of extending the deal on a permanent basis.
Zaha, who joined Man Utd back in 2012, has failed to impress since the departure of Sir Alex Ferguson and has thus been told by current coach Louis van Gaal that he is free to leave.
The England international has decided to return to London to recapture the form that made him one of the country's brightest young prospects.
It is understood that Palace beat a last minute approach from Newcastle manager Alan Pardew to secure Zaha's signature.
